An AI enthusiast used GPT 5.6 Sol to port several Text-to-Speech (TTS) engines to Linux, enhancing accessibility for the blind community. The process involved adapting NVDA TTS add-ons for use with Linux's Speech Dispatcher and Orca screen reader. The resulting "Retro TTS Pack" successfully integrated engines like Amiga Narrator, improving the TTS options available on Linux. AI
